This tool allows for clocking a UDH dropout per the published specs (https://www.universalderailleurhanger.com). In addition to the printed parts, you will require 5x M6 machine screws of appropriate length (one of which can be a thumbscrew if you have one), 2 M6 threaded brass inserts, and a T-slot track and slider (woodworking style, 19mm x 9.5mm end profile). The T-slot track will need to be drilled with 2x M6 holes to line up with the holes on the printed axle end. The BB end part is designed to work with threaded 6mm holes on the track slider which are spaced 50mm apart. You may need to cut off some of the track slider if the finished tool is too long.

To use, place the lower nub in the UDH hanger's threaded hole and the hole over the screw head on your dummy axle. Then loosen the thumbscrew, extend the BB end to interface with the BB post on your frame jig and lock the position of your dummy axle.
